Left-leaning politician Anura Kumara Dissanayake has won Sri Lanka’s presidential election after a historic second round of counting. No candidate won more than 50% of the total votes in the first round, where Dissanayake got 42.31% while his closest rival, opposition leader Sajith Premadasa, got 32.76%. But Dissanayake, who promised voters good governance and tough anti-corruption measures, emerged as winner after the second count, which tallied voters’ second and third choice candidates.

FTA agreement with China, an urgent need– Former Envoy to China, Dr. Palitha Kohona


Irrespective of which Government is in power Sri Lanka must continue negotiations and sign the Free Trade Agreement with China urgently, said the former Ambassador to China, Dr. Palitha Kohona. Most of the ground work for this has been done. “However, Sri Lanka must negotiate this FTA with care and try to gain more concessions during exports. One must also remember that China has a huge export market and negotiators should look at this as well.”

Many countries which have concluded bilateral Free Trade Agreements with China have done ‘marvelously’ in accessing the Chinese market.

No Car Sundays in Colombo


Colombo City is the latest city in the world to introduce car-free Sunday under which selected roads in the city will be closed for traffic. However, these roads will not be deserted as they will come alive with a host of activities such as Music, a street market, yoga and exercising people.

The Colombo Municipal Council (CMC) is partnering with The Embassy of the Kingdom of the Netherlands in Sri Lanka to pilot Colombo’s first ever car-free day.

Vajira Chitrasena (92), a towering figure in Sri Lankan traditional dance, has passed away.

Wife of legendary artiste Chitrasena, Vajira was instrumental in revolutionizing Sri Lanka’s classical dance forms. Her contributions as a performer and teacher left an indelible mark on the country’s cultural heritage, inspiring generations of dancers. She will be remembered for her grace, dedication, and lifelong commitment to preserving and advancing Sri Lanka’s traditional dance. The nation mourns the loss of a cultural icon.

Recipes From Roma’s Kitchen

Tangy Crab Salad Sandwiches

Ingredients

  • 8oz (250g) Japanese or baby cucumbers
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up (150g) cooked or canned crabmeat
  • 2 tablespoons lemon or lime juice
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ground white pepper
  • 4 fresh tofu buns or poppy seed bread or all grain bread rolls
  • 1 teaspoon finely sliced Thai basil leaves,  to serve.

CHILLI DRESSING

  • to 2 tablespoons minced red finger- length chilli
  •  cloves garlic, minced
  • 6 shallots or 1 small onion, minced
  • 1/2 cup (125ml) water
  • 1 1/2 tablespoons sugar
  • 2 teaspoons fish sauce 

  METHOD

1.Make the Chilli Dressing by combining all the ingredients   in a saucepan and simmer over high heat for about 6 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the mixture has thickened. Remove and set aside to cool.

2.Peel the cucumbers, then slice very thinly. If using larger cucumbers, cut in half lengthwise first, scrape out the seeds with a spoon before slicing the cucumbers. Rub the salt into the cucumber slices and mix well, then strain or squeeze the cucumber to remove the liquid. Add all but 1 Tablespoon of the chilli dressing, crabmeat, lemon or lime juice and pepper to the cucumber slices and toss to combine.

3.Make a slit in the Bread Rolls and stuff each roll with the  cocumber crab mixture, then top with reserved Chilli Dressing and Basil leaves when served.

NOTE: Japanese cucumbers are very small and crunchy, and almost seedless. Baby cucumbers.
